Team — handing release duties for Loadline to Petra this week. The driver-assignment heuristic changed in 7.3: we now weight route familiarity over raw proximity, so expect shifted metrics in the Harwick depot dashboards. Canary ran clean for 48 hours. Remaining task: promote the heuristic service to prod tonight and watch assignment latency. The prod pipeline requires a signed manifest, and the signing key for this cycle is below.

deploy key for kagup-bawig: bky9_ZMq28eTw9

## Tuning

The receipt mailer (Almsgate) batches donation receipts and sends through the Thornquay relay. On-call: if the queue backs up, resist the urge to crank batch size — the relay rate-limits per connection, and bigger batches just mean bigger retries. Scale worker count first, then shorten the flush interval. Dedupe window must stay longer than the retry horizon or donors get duplicate receipts, which generates tickets. All knobs live in one place and are read at worker start. Current production values follow.

tuning table, kajop-yafof:
QUOTAS = {
    "wenath": 10,
    "ulaael": 5,
}

# Break-Glass: Build Agent Clock Skew

If Fernhollow build agents drift more than 90 seconds, signed artifacts fail verification and the Larkspur pipeline vault auto-locks. Resync NTP on all agents, confirm skew under 5 seconds, then invoke break-glass unseal. Do not bypass signature checks. The break-glass passphrase for the manual unseal is recorded directly below.

recovery phrase for fahof-fawip: casael-fenael-wenix

## Authentication

All import calls to the Shelfwright catalogue API require a bearer token in the Authorization header. Tokens are plugin-scoped and expire after 90 days; rotation is the plugin author's responsibility. Unauthenticated requests return 401 with no body. For the shared sandbox catalogue, use the token that follows.

bearer token for kajeg-hagug: eyJhbGciOiJIUzI1NiIsInR5cCI6IkpXVCJ9.eyJzdWIiOiIn0W9e4In0.m8MiI-b-